Fig. 1. Characterisation of MyEnd monolayers and sites of cellular adhesion of
VE-cadherin-coated microbeads by immunofluorescence (A-E),
Alexa-phalloidin-staining (F), phase contrast microscopy (G-I) and scanning
electron microscopy (J,K). MyEnd monolayers display a typical granular
immunoreactivity for von Willebrand factor (A) and junctional immunostaining
for VE-cadherin (B) and PECAM-1 (C). Adhering beads (D-F) are characterised by
cellular recruitment of VE-cadherin (D, localised with antibody to cytoplasmic
domain), ß-catenin (E) and F-actin (F). Staining of junctions (D,E) and
stress fibers (F) is blurred because the optical plane is focussed on beads at
the dorsal cell surface. Beads not associated with VE-cadherin, ß-catenin
and F-actin probably represent the population of 20% of beads not firmly
attached to cells. Scanning electron micrographs show small cellular
protrusions abutting on the bead surface (J,K). Bars, 20 µm (A-C); 10 µm
(D-I); 2 µm (J,K).
